Discover the Serene Beauty of Cadover Bridge

Cadover Bridge is located in the south-western part of Dartmoor National Park, Devon, England. As you approach the area, you are immediately greeted by the breathtaking landscapes that surround the bridge. Spanning the River Plym, the stone bridge provides a picturesque view of the tranquil waters flowing beneath it. The combination of lush green meadows, rolling hills, and the soothing sound of the river creates a serene and calming atmosphere that instantly puts visitors at ease.

Nature lovers will be captivated by the diverse flora and fauna found in the vicinity of Cadover Bridge. The surrounding woodlands offer a haven for birdwatchers, with species such as the pied flycatcher and the common buzzard frequently spotted. The meadows are adorned with vibrant wildflowers, creating a colorful tapestry that adds to the overall beauty of the area. For those looking to immerse themselves further in nature, there are numerous walking trails and paths that allow visitors to explore the surrounding moorland and discover the hidden treasures that lie within.

Unwind in the Tranquil Haven of Dartmoor’s Cadover Bridge

Cadover Bridge is not only a stunning location but also a tranquil haven where visitors can unwind and reconnect with nature. The area offers ample opportunities for picnics and leisurely walks along the riverbanks, allowing visitors to soak in the peaceful atmosphere and enjoy the idyllic surroundings. The calm waters of the River Plym provide the perfect spot for a refreshing dip on a warm day or a peaceful paddle in a kayak or canoe.

For those seeking a more adventurous experience, Cadover Bridge offers excellent opportunities for rock climbing and bouldering. The granite tors that dot the landscape provide an exhilarating challenge for climbers of all levels. The sense of achievement and the breathtaking views from the top of these rock formations make it a rewarding experience for both beginners and experienced climbers alike.
